Prayer part 1


“I want to start a new series of catechesis on a subject that is very dear to us all: the topic of prayer.” With these simple words Pope Benedict XVI at the beginning of May introduced the subject of a new topic for his catechesis during his weekly General Audiences. Over the past two years Pope Benedict has been exploring the lives of the saints. That series of talks concluded last month, and hence on May 6th the Pope announced the subject of the new topic saying it is based on the request of the disciples to Christ, “Lord, teach us to pray”.
“Because we know that prayer cannot be taken for granted, we must learn to pray, as if gaining back this art. Even those who are very advanced in the spiritual life – the Pope said - always feel the need to get to school to learn to pray to Jesus with authenticity.”
